How to get there

How to Reach Plunge in Lithuania

Located in the western part of Lithuania, Plunge is a charming town that offers a unique blend of history, nature, and culture. Whether you're planning a day trip or a longer stay, here are some ways to reach Plunge:

By Air:

The nearest international airport to Plunge is Palanga International Airport, located approximately 40 kilometers away.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or rent a car to reach Plunge in about 40 minutes. Alternatively, you can take a bus or a train from Palanga to Plunge, which usually takes around one hour.

By Train:

Plunge has a well-connected railway station that offers convenient train connections to various cities in Lithuania. If you're coming from Vilnius, the capital of Lithuania, you can take a direct train to Plunge, which takes around 4-5 hours. Trains from other major cities like Kaunas and Klaipeda also operate regularly to Plunge.

By Bus:

Plunge is easily accessible by bus from different parts of Lithuania. There are regular bus services connecting Plunge to cities like Vilnius, Kaunas, Klaipeda, and Palanga. The journey time by bus varies depending on the departure location, but it typically ranges from 3 to 5 hours.

By Car:

If you prefer driving, Plunge can be reached by car via well-maintained roads. From Vilnius, you can take the A1/E85 highway towards Klaipeda, and then follow the signs to Plunge. The journey by car usually takes around 3-4 hours, depending on traffic conditions.

By Bicycle:

For adventure enthusiasts, cycling to Plunge can be a rewarding experience. Lithuania has a well-developed network of cycling routes, and you can plan your journey to Plunge by following designated cycling paths. It's a great way to enjoy the scenic beauty of the Lithuanian countryside.
